Itinerary
Day 1 Arrival in Delhi

Arrive in Delhi and transfer to your hotel. India’s capital offers a compelling mix of old and new, where Mughal architecture, colonial history and modern city life intersect. Depending on your arrival time, you may explore nearby markets or simply relax after your journey. This day is intentionally unhurried, allowing you to settle in before the immersive experiences ahead. Overnight in Delhi.
Day 2 Delhi Heritage & Crafts

Begin your exploration with Delhi’s key cultural landmarks before visiting the renowned Crafts Museum. Here, you will gain insight into India’s diverse textile traditions, from regional weaving styles to embroidery and dyeing techniques. The museum provides an essential foundation, helping you understand the cultural and historical context behind the crafts you will encounter throughout the journey.
Day 3 Delhi to Agra

Travel to Agra and visit the Taj Mahal, an architectural masterpiece known for its symmetry and intricate craftsmanship. Continue to Agra Fort, where Mughal design and artistry are showcased in grand palaces and courtyards. You will also learn about pietra dura marble inlay work, a decorative technique that mirrors the precision and artistry found in textile design.
Day 4 Agra to Jaipur

Journey to Jaipur with a stop at Fatehpur Sikri, a beautifully preserved Mughal city. Walk through its courtyards and palaces, gaining insight into imperial life. Continue to Jaipur, the Pink City, known for its vibrant culture and strong craft traditions. Evening at leisure to explore or relax.
Day 5 Jaipur Textile Experience

Visit the Anokhi Textile Museum, dedicated to preserving India’s block printing heritage. Continue to Sanganer village, where you will participate in a hands-on block printing workshop. Learn traditional techniques, understand natural dyes and create your own printed fabric. This is a defining experience of the journey, offering direct engagement with skilled artisans.
Day 6 Jaipur Cultural Experience

Explore Jaipur’s architectural landmarks including Amber Fort and the City Palace. Wander through local markets filled with textiles, jewellery and handcrafted goods. In the evening, enjoy a cooking experience with a local family, offering a deeper cultural connection beyond the craft traditions explored throughout the day.
Day 7 Jaipur to Bikaner (Raisar Village)

Travel to Bikaner and visit Raisar village, where traditional weaving techniques are still practised. Meet local artisans and observe the creation of rugs and woven textiles. This rural experience provides a genuine insight into everyday craftsmanship and community life in Rajasthan.
Day 8 Bikaner to Pokhran

Continue to Pokhran, a region known for its distinctive Pattu weaving. Visit local artisans and learn about this traditional handloom technique used to create shawls and blankets. You will also enjoy a hands-on pottery session, adding another dimension to your understanding of regional craft practices.
Day 9 Pokhran to Barmer

Arrive in Barmer, one of Rajasthan’s most significant textile hubs. Engage with artisans practising Ajrakh block printing, bandhani tie-dye, embroidery and dabu resist printing. Observe the intricate processes involved and learn how these techniques have been preserved through generations. This day offers one of the most comprehensive textile experiences of the journey.
Day 10 Barmer to Jodhpur

Travel to Jodhpur and explore its vibrant textile scene. Visit workshops specialising in tie and dye techniques and browse local markets showcasing handcrafted fabrics and garments. The city’s energy and colour provide a dynamic backdrop to its long-standing craft traditions.
Day 11 Jodhpur to Udaipur

Journey through scenic countryside to Udaipur, a city known for its lakes, palaces and artistic heritage. Upon arrival, enjoy a relaxed evening by Lake Pichola, reflecting on the experiences gathered so far.
Day 12 Udaipur Cultural Experience

Explore the City Palace and its intricate interiors before enjoying a boat ride on Lake Pichola. Participate in cultural experiences such as turban tying and henna, offering insight into traditional attire and adornment closely linked to India’s textile identity. This day blends heritage, artistry and relaxation.
Day 13 Udaipur to Delhi & Departure

Fly to Delhi and transfer to the airport for your onward journey. Depart with a deeper appreciation of India’s textile traditions, cultural diversity and the artisans who bring these crafts to life.
